The third album from the UK group is a blend of the first two. “Who Cares What the Question Is” and "(This is for The) Better Days" are the two best tracks on the album. “Love in the Harbour” has a country tone to it. Overall a good album although the last track “End of the Street” can be totally avoided. – Jerrod Willea (Intern)
